Output ddbb1158120e2f9ee0d13667a243484a64a8be58802d11a241f8981060ea354e:10

value
2401638
script pubkey
OP_0 OP_PUSHBYTES_20 37ab687a4065da6bd07786558ae7f66a99182ca3
address
bc1qx74ks7jqvhdxh5rhse2c4elkd2v3st9rvdzavd
transaction
ddbb1158120e2f9ee0d13667a243484a64a8be58802d11a241f8981060ea354e
confirmations
126547
spent
true